  4. @Reaniel I think most posters here who have been to Venice will say that it is much better to visit Venice independently rather than by cruise ship. It really doesn't matter if the ship docks in Chioggia, Fusina or Ravenna, the transportation to and from the ship eats up a lot of time. It's so much better to go to Venice and stay in Venice for however many days it takes for you to see all you want to see. We spent a lot of time in Venice several years ago. We visited again this year with Viking and docked in Chioggia. We had no desire to see Venice again, but wanted to visit Murano and Burano. We did that excursion with Viking because the transportation was from the ship via boat. It was a really great excursion and we're glad we did that. On the way back to the ship, a couple wanted to get off at St. Mark's. Trying to park the little boat we were on was crazy -- horns beeping everywhere, boats cutting off other boats to take their parking space, crowds of people lined up as far as you could see waiting to take a boat to somewhere. Really, these days, it's best to do Venice on your own. Plus, we enjoyed just walking around Chioggia. It was quite pleasant.
